Etymology

The name 'Daaron' is likely a variant of 'Daron' or 'Aaron', meaning "high mountain" or "exalted," derived from the Hebrew root *h-r-n* (הר). It is primarily used in Jewish and Christian cultures as a variant of Aaron, the biblical brother of Moses and first High Priest of Israel, though it lacks distinct historical prominence as a separate form.

Daaron currently ranks #8,463 in the United States as a boy's name. It reached its peak popularity around 1994.
